How to Maintain Brand Style Using Recraft
Here are the key features and workflows in Recraft that help ensure your visuals always look and feel like your brand.
1. Start with a Style – or Create Your Own
Recraft’s Infinite Style Library gives you access to hundreds of professionally designed art styles, optimized for everything from vector icons to photorealistic images. You can:
- Filter styles by type (e.g., Raster and Vector, Photorealism, Illustration)
- Search by keyword (e.g., “editorial,” “tech,” “vintage”)
- Preview galleries before choosing
For brands with a specific aesthetic, you can build your own style from scratch. Upload sample brand images and Recraft will train a visual style that mirrors your existing assets. You can also remix your style with styles from the Infinite Style Library.
2. Lock in Brand Colors with Custom Palettes
Color is a key part of brand identity, and Recraft lets you stay consistent with custom color palette uploads. Once uploaded, the AI uses these palettes in every generation – whether you’re creating new icons, background scenes, or full illustrations.
This makes it easy for brand managers and designers to skip manual color correction and focus on creative decisions.
3. Generate Assets in Bulk

Beyond single-image generation, Recraft allows users to create full image sets in one go. This is especially useful when building asset libraries for games, websites, or mobile apps. Instead of tweaking one image at a time, you can prompt Recraft to generate six visually aligned variations based on your chosen style and theme.
These sets are automatically harmonized in terms of color palette, shape dynamics, and composition—saving hours of manual alignment.
You can:
- Generate multiple icons or character designs that share the same style
- Create themed illustrations for product categories
- Design UI elements like buttons or badges with shared visual DNA
4. Generate Similar, But Never Identical
Consistency doesn’t mean repetition. Recraft’s “Generate Similar” feature allows you to iterate on your favorite image—adjusting poses, angles, or details—while preserving key visual traits like color scheme, composition, and line weight.
This is particularly useful when designing:
- Character variants
- Icon sets
- Social media visuals in a single campaign
5. Edit and Refine Without Leaving the Browser
Recraft includes built-in AI editing tools that let you refine visuals on the spot:
- Erase Area – remove unwanted elements
- Remove and replace background – change the setting of the image in a couple of clicks
- Upscale – enhance resolution for print or display
Because everything is handled in-browser, there’s no need to switch to Photoshop or Illustrator to finish the job.
6. Export in Any Format – Instantly
Once your visuals are ready, Recraft supports instant exports in multiple formats:
- SVG for vector-based design elements
- PNG for high-res raster images
You can also control resolution and even generate layered outputs when needed. This makes it easier for teams to plug assets directly into CMSs, design systems, or presentations.
Tips for Creative Teams Using AI to Stay On-Brand
Here are a few best practices when using Recraft (or any AI design tool) to maintain brand consistency:
- Document your style – Use a style guide to define core rules (color codes, typography, icon shapes)
- Fine-tune your own style – Train the model with your visuals to reduce drift
- Use reference prompts – Add specific descriptors like “flat 2D vector with soft shadows”
- Stay collaborative – Share prompts, styles, and palettes across your team

Why Visual Consistency Matters in Fundraising Campaigns
Donation amounts matter, but they are not the only thing donors notice.
People also react to clarity, trust, and familiarity. If a campaign looks polished and consistent from start to finish, it is easier to follow and easier to believe in. If it looks pieced together, some of that trust can disappear.
A visually consistent campaign helps every part of the fundraising experience feel connected.
| Visual Challenge | Why It Can Hurt Performance |
|---|---|
| Mismatched graphics | Can make the campaign feel less trustworthy |
| Inconsistent colors | Makes the campaign harder to recognize |
| Random image styles | Weakens the emotional message |
| Disconnected design across channels | Creates a less cohesive donor journey |
Consistent design does not mean every asset has to look identical. It means they should clearly belong to the same campaign.
